Ilya Zakharevich wrote:

(Thank you, Ilya - my first exposure to Perl was your port to OS/2.)
> a) can you see some other areas (in addition to audio files) where
> this framework may be useful?

Movie/Video collection? (title, director, screen writer, actors)

Normalising form entries (e.g., on the web) against a database of countries
(provinces/states/regions; municipalities)?

Fantasy sports leagues (entry of short names to expand to player names, or
team names or whatever)?

Or do you mean to me, personally?
> b) does it deserve a new toplevel name "Normalize", or do you see
> a better place in the module name tree?

Depends on how generic of a framework you can get it to. I would think
Data::Normalize::DB (object-noun-method) may be appropriate.
